Taxonomic Classification

Rank Bawean Deer Caucasian Blue
Kingdom same Animalia (Animals) Animalia (Animals)
Phylum Chordata (Chordates) Arthropoda (Arthropods)
Class Mammalia (Mammals) Insecta (Insects)
Order Artiodactyla (Even-toed Ungulates) Lepidoptera (Butterflies & Moths)
Family Cervidae (Deer) Lycaenidae
Genus Axis Lysandra
Species Axis kuhlii Lysandra corydonius

Evolutionary Relationship

Bawean Deer and Caucasian Blue share a common ancestor at the Kingdom level: Animalia. (Animals)
